Residential construction prices have been a subject of considerable interest and concern for many potential householders and real estate investors. These costs significantly affect housing affordability and impression overall market dynamics. Understanding the various parts that contribute to these expenses is important for anyone trying to navigate the complexities of homebuilding or renovation.
The costs associated with residential construction can differ broadly primarily based on a quantity of factors, including location, materials, labor, and design complexity. In city areas the place land is dearer, one can count on construction prices to rise correspondingly. Moreover, native building rules and codes can even contribute to variations in prices, as they dictate the requirements that must be adhered to during construction.
Labor costs play a crucial role in residential construction expenditures. Skilled labor is often briefly supply, driving up wages for contractors and tradespeople. The demand for construction staff tends to fluctuate, driven by economic cycles and seasonal climate patterns. Thus, understanding the native labor market is crucial when estimating total construction prices.

Materials are maybe essentially the most seen component influencing construction costs (Accessory Dwelling Unit specialists Winnetka, CA). The worth of raw materials corresponding to lumber, concrete, and metal can differ based on market demand, availability, and transportation costs. Recently, disruptions in global provide chains have caused significant swings in material costs, making it challenging for builders to offer correct estimates
Environmental factors are also essential to consider. For occasion, regions susceptible to pure disasters could necessitate further engineering and materials to make sure houses are resilient. This consideration can add to each upfront prices and long-term upkeep bills. Builders should assess geographical risks when planning initiatives, as this can have a lasting impact on residential construction costs.

Home design and complexity play a major function in figuring out complete construction costs. Simple designs that follow conventional layouts are usually cheaper than intricate designs that require specialised craftsmanship. Custom features such as vaulted ceilings, elaborate staircases, or extensive landscaping can contribute to escalating construction budgets.
Another crucial factor is the timing of construction. Labor and materials may be cheaper throughout certain instances of the 12 months. Builders usually strategize their tasks to align with trends out there, aiming to minimize prices. For occasion, beginning construction in late fall or winter may present decrease costs, however it also introduces challenges such as inclement climate.
Financing options and interest rates further have an result on residential construction prices. With fluctuating mortgage rates, householders should remain vigilant. Higher rates of interest can dissuade potential patrons from purchasing newly constructed homes, which may lead builders to scale back prices or offer incentives, ultimately affecting general construction prices.

Regulations and permit fees are a vital consideration in residential construction. Each region has its own zoning legal guidelines and building codes that may impression project timelines and costs - Trusted General Contractor options Reseda, CA. Builders should usually factor in expenses associated to securing zoning approvals, acquiring permits, and adhering to environmental regulations
Sustainable building practices have gained traction in current times, influencing residential construction prices in each positive and negative ways. While preliminary bills for environmentally-friendly materials and technologies could additionally be higher, the long-term savings on energy payments can offset these prices. Homebuyers are more and more interested in sustainability, making green includes a worthwhile funding for builders.
In evaluating residential construction prices, potential buyers must also think about long-term upkeep and operational bills. Energy-efficient houses might have larger upfront prices however lead to decrease utility payments over time. Homeowners should assess total lifetime costs quite than focusing solely on quick expenses.

How do location and website circumstances affect construction costs?undefinedLocation considerably impacts construction costs as a outcome of variations in labor rates, material availability, and native regulations. Additionally, website conditions similar to soil high quality, topography, and accessibility can improve prices through the necessity for specialised equipment or further work.
What position does financing play in residential construction costs?undefinedFinancing can influence residential construction prices via interest rates and monthly payment obligations. Securing a fixed-rate mortgage earlier than construction begins may help lock in favorable phrases, nevertheless it's important to consider total financing prices within the budget.
What is the standard timeline for a residential construction project, and how does it affect costs?undefinedThe typical timeline for residential construction can vary from a quantity of months to over a yr, depending on the project's size and complexity. Delays can increase prices due to prolonged labor, rental gear, and financing expenses, making it vital to stay to the schedule.
